Sebastian Omlor

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Sebastian Omlor (* 1981 in Neunkirchen (Saar) ) is a German lawyer and professor at the Philipps University of Marburg .

Life

Omlor graduated from the Johanneum in Homburg in 2001 . After completing his community service, he began studying law at Saarland University in 2002 . During his studies he worked as a student assistant to Stephan Weth at his chair. In 2007 he passed his first state examination in law in Saarbrücken. Subsequently, Omlor worked at Michael Martinek's chair as a research assistant, and later, after his second state examination in 2010, as an academic adviser . He had completed his legal clerkship in the district of the higher regional court in Zweibrücken . In 2008 he had already obtained the title Master of European Laws in Saarbrücken . In 2009 he received his doctorate under Martinek. jur. This work received the CMS Hasche Sigle Prize. From 2011 to 2012, Omlor was a Research Assistant with Marcel Kahan at the School of Law at New York University . There he obtained the title Master of Laws in 2012 . He then returned to Saarland University, where he completed his habilitation in 2013 . This was accompanied by the granting of the license to teach the subjects of civil law, commercial, corporate and economic law, private international law, European law and comparative law.

In the 2013/14 winter semester and the following summer semester, he held a chair at the University of Heidelberg , and in the 2014/15 winter semester he moved to the University of Freiburg , where he also held a chair for a year. In the 2015/16 winter semester he received several calls for a full professorship. He turned down the calls from the EBS University of Economics and Law and the University of Halle-Wittenberg ; he accepted the call of the University of Marburg , where he has held the chair for civil law and comparative law ever since.

Works (selection) and editorships

  • Traffic protection in corporate law. A contribution de lege lata et ferenda to the system of good faith acquisition of GmbH shares . Duncker & Humblot, Berlin 2010, ISBN 978-3-428-13192-1 . (Dissertation)
  • Michael Martinek & Sebastian Omlor: Basic Cases for BGB for Beginners . 2nd Edition. CH Beck, Munich 2011, ISBN 978-3-406-62685-2 .
  • Michael Martinek & Sebastian Omlor: Basic cases for the BGB for advanced learners . 2nd Edition. CH Beck, Munich 2011, ISBN 978-3-406-62686-9 .
  • Private money law - dematerialization, Europeanization, devaluation . Mohr Siebeck, Tübingen 2014, ISBN 978-3-16-152981-8 . (Habilitation thesis)
